- The following vulnerabilities have been fixed. See the security
advisory for details and a workaround.
o The Paltalk dissector could crash on alignment-sensitive
processors. (Bug 3689)
Versions affected: 1.2.0 to 1.2.2
o The DCERPC/NT dissector could crash.
Versions affected: 0.10.10 to 1.2.2
o The SMB dissector could crash.
Versions affected: 1.2.0 to 1.2.2
- The following bugs have been fixed:
o Wireshark memory leak with each file open and/or display
filter change. (Bug 2375)
o DHCP Dissector displays negative lease time. (Bug 2733)
o Invalid advertised window line on tcptrace style graph. (Bug
3417)
o SMB get_dfs_referral referral entry is not dissected
correctly. (Bug 3542)
o Error dissecting eMule sourceOBFU message. (Bug 3848)
o Typos in Diameter XML files. (Bug 3878)
o RSL dissector for MS Power IE is broken. (Bug 4017)
o Manifest problem in 1.2.2 Win64 build. (Bug 4024)
o FIP dissector throws assertion. (Bug 4046)
o TCAP problem with indefinite length 'components' SEQ OF. (Bug
4053)
o GSM MAP: an-APDU not decoded. (Bug 4095)
o Add "Drag and Drop entries..." message on Columns preferences
page. (Bug 4099)
o Editcap -t and -w option parses fractional digits incorrectly.
(Bug 4162)
- Updated Protocol Support
DCERPC NT, DHCP, Diameter, E.212, eDonkey, FIP, IPsec, MGCP, NCP,
Paltalk, RADIUS, RSL, SBus, SMB, SNMP, SSL, TCP, Teamspeak2, WPS
